        OK, I see what you did…Once the vertical rod was out, you must have advanced the throttle tiller which allowed the two gears to spin out of each other.
        I think you can get it back together without removing the horizontal shaft/gear….First, remove the vertical throttle rod again, only takes a couple of minutes. Now align the first teeth of horizontal and vertical gears by retarding the tiller control and vertical gear until the first teeth of each is lined up. Now simply retard the tiller throttle control which will draw the gears in, then reinstall the vertical throttle rod….
        You will need to "rebend" that SS clamp that holds the vertical throttle rod and mag plate arm together or the mag plate arm will just pop off the vertical throttle shaft….
